RICE AND TOFU STUFFED PEPPERS

Time 1h

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 cup cooked brown rice
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 garlic clove, minced
1 cup chopped mushroom (any variety but I used shitake and baby bellas)
1 (12 ounce) package extra firm tofu, cubed
1 3/4 cups marinara sauce, divided
salt
ground black pepper
2 red bell peppers, halved and seeded
2 orange bell peppers, halved and seeded
1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ese (can use soy cheese)
8 slices tomatoes

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  • Steam halve peppers for approx 15 minutes to soften (we prefer to have them just a little less soft).
  • Drain and set aside to cool.
  • Heat the olive oil in a skillet over medium heat, and stir in garlic, mushrooms and tofu.
  • Saute 5 minutes.
  • Mix in 1/4 cup marinara sauce, rice, salt and pepper, continue to cook 5 more minutes.
  • Spread remaining marinara sauce in a 11X7 baking pan.
  • Place an equal amount of rice mixture into each pepper half.
  • Place 1 tomato slice on each pepper, and top peppers with mozzarella.
  • Arrange stuffed peppers in a baking dish.
  • Bake 25 minutes or until cheese in melted.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 361.7, Fat 16.7, SaturatedFat 5.4, Cholesterol 22.1, Sodium 718.5, Carbohydrate 37.7, Fiber 4.8, Sugar 14.4, Protein 18.9
